MARTIN, GENTRY, MOORE (2) AND JAMES RETURN TO WAYNE COUNTY SPEEDWAY’S VICTORY CIRCLE
Orrville, Ohio     Saturday, July 31, 2021  By Mike Swanger

The month of July ended with four drivers adding to their feature win totals at Wayne County Speedway on Santmyer Energy night. Before the field of the Pine Tree Towing & Recovery Sprints could reach the backstretch, outside pole sitter Chris Myers got sideways in turn two that collected R J Jacobs and flipped him over as both cars were damaged enough to end their night. Pole sitter Trey Jacobs grabbed the lead on the restart but gave way to Nick Patterson on the next circuit and he led the way for the next two laps as Trey Jacobs slowed the action when he spun on lap four. Starting 7th, Orrville’s Broc Martin took the lead as the green waved again with Dean Jacobs in hot pursuit as Patterson dropped to third. Jacobs tried a couple of moves inn the middle of the race on Martin but could not get past the Orrville Trucking, Chaser’s Drive Thru and Santmyer Energy #83m as Martin pulled away as the race wore on for his fifth win of the season. Henry Malcuit, Patterson and Andrew Palker was putting on a good battle for third and in the closing laps, Palker faded from the battle as Malcuit fended off Patterson for third as Zach Ames grabbed fifth. Malcuit and Myers topped the heat races.

Wooster’s J R Gentry outraced Jerry Aber into turn one at the start of the Malcuit Tavern Super Late Model main and would lead all the way for his fourth win of the season aboard the El Campesino Restaurent, Holmes Pest Control and Skurts Custom Apparel #14. The closing laps got interesting though as quick timer Doug Drown was on the move from his 17th starting spot, which he had to start at because of a mishap in the heat race that put him pitside. Gentry’s straightaway lead was wiped out on lap 22 for debris on the track putting Drown on his bumper. When the green flag reappeared for the final three circuits, Gentry pulled away for the win. The race for third was a close one as Aber held off Brett Bee and Larry Bellman in the closing laps and crossed the finish line in that order as Aber and Bee recorded their best finishes of the year. A pair of #14’s, Gentry and Corey Conley captured the heat races.

Starting on the pole, Mark Gardiner set the pace for the 1st six laps of the CORBON Ammunition Modified feature with D J Cline trying to find a way to get around Gardiner. Starting in the 7th slot, Mansfield’s Kyle Moore worked his way past Cline for second on lap five and overpowered Gardiner two circuits later and then drove away aboard the Kepling Floors, Moore Brothers Racing and Arnold Motorsports #11* to post his 8th Modified win at WCS this season. Cline finished second for the fourth time as last weeks winner, Colton Shaw finished third in the caution free feature. Tristan Bickford and Ron Miller filled out the top five. Moore bagged the heat win.

Chase Alexander took control in the early stages of the McKenzie Concrete Super Stock feature as Took Wiles, Don Rutt and Paul Holmes dueled for second as the field was kept in tight quarters with caution flags on laps five and six. Just like in the Modified feature, Kyle Moore worked his way to the to third on lap four from his 8th starting position. Leading, Alexander tagged the guardrail in turn two to bring out the caution as he went pitside to have his car checked out. As the green waved again, Moore and the R C Kuhn & Sons, McKenzie Concrete and CORBON Ammunition #21d, swiped the lead away from Took Wiles and set sail for his 5th Super Stock checkered flag. Wiles kept Holmes at bay for second as Tyler Wiles and Don Baney rounded out the top five. Heat winners were Alexander and Moore. This was the 1st night of the Shortstop Summer Series.

The early portion of the JOYRIDE Transport Mini Stock feature saw many lead changes during a lap and at one time was four wide down the backstretch for the top spot. Ryan Carder was credited with leading the opening four laps before Kyle Petit snared it for one circuit as he would give way to Doug Hensel for the next four laps. Johnny Bruce and Loudonville’s Jordan James was also in the mix for the lead. Late in the race though, Carder and Bruce’s cars would come up lame. James slipped past Hensel with three laps to go and hang on for his 7th win of the season aboard the Troutman Kutz-N-Kennels, Harris Automotive and Lochevale Farms #83. Hensel finished second with Petit claiming third and Kevin Markey and Mitch Reichard securing fourth and fifth. James and Carder notched the heat wins.

The VARC cars were on hand displaying their sharp looking vintage vehicles.
